Writing a simple construction contract involves outlining the agreement’s main points. Start with basic details, such as names and addresses of the parties involved, along with a clear description of the work to be done. Additionally, include payment details, completion dates, and processes for handling disputes. When writing construction contracts, avoid vague terms and insufficient details that could lead to disputes. It's crucial to specify everything related to costs, timelines, and responsibilities. An Arkansas construction contract for bathroom remodeling should also avoid overly complex legal jargon, keeping the language accessible for all parties involved.

To write a remodeling contract, begin with a clear description of the project scope, including materials, timelines, and payment terms. An Arkansas construction contract for bathroom remodeling should detail both parties' responsibilities and include clauses for changes and dispute resolution. Be sure to use straightforward language to avoid misunderstandings.
